The third round of the Centro/South Motocross Championship of Portugal will take place this Sunday, May 7th, in Cortelha (Loulé).

More than 120 riders are expected in the different classes, some of them from the Algarve.

The Algar Motocross Circuit, which this year hosts the third round of the Center/South Championship of Portugal, in the MX1, MX2, Women and Classic classes, as well as the MX65 and MX85 National Championship, «has undergone several changes and improvements, with the novelty of creating new and spectacular jumps, which will delight everyone who follows this sport», says the organization.

With regard to race schedules, training for the various classes begins from 8:30 am, so that in mid-morning, around 11:00 am, the official races begin, with the “starting shot” being given by the female class.

The awards ceremony is expected to take place at 18 pm, thus enshrining the winners of the Cortelha Motocross race.

Tickets for entry to the Circuito Motocross Algar, in Cortelha, can be purchased at the ticket offices at the entrance to the venue.

The organization of this race is in charge of the Associação dos Amigos da Cortelha, with the seal of approval of the Portuguese Motorcycling Federation and the support of the Municipality of Loulé, Parish Council of Salir e Algar, among other entities.
